Glossary — what these abbreviations mean
1. TTM
Trailing twelve months — the sum of the last four reported quarters, not a calendar year or the single latest quarter.
2. EPS
Earnings per share — net income divided by diluted shares outstanding.
3. Beta
A stock's historical volatility relative to the overall market. Above 1 means it has moved more than the market; below 1, less.
4. EV (Enterprise Value)
Market cap plus total debt minus cash — roughly what it would cost to buy the whole company, debt included.
5. Forward P/E
Price divided by analysts' estimated earnings for the next 12 months, instead of trailing actual earnings.
6. PEG Ratio
P/E divided by expected earnings growth rate. A lower number can indicate a stock is cheap relative to how fast it's expected to grow.
7. Price / Book
Share price divided by book value (assets minus liabilities) per share.
8. ROE
Return on equity — net income divided by shareholders' equity, a measure of how efficiently a company turns equity into profit.
9. ROA
Return on assets — net income divided by total assets, a measure of how efficiently a company turns assets into profit.
10. MRQ
Most recent quarter — the single latest reported period, as opposed to TTM. The Financials section's "Quarterly" view below shows MRQ-style figures.
11. YoY
Year over year — percent change versus the same period one year earlier, used for growth figures like those on Compare cards and the Screener.
